Abstract

The invention belongs to the technical field of metal-material heat treatment, and particularly relates to a novel metal heat treatment method. The heat treatment method includes the steps that a pretreatment channel and a heating channel are formed in a heating cylinder, and a feeding opening and a discharging opening are formed in the heating cylinder; a liquid cavity is formed in the pretreatment channel, and protecting liquid is arranged in the liquid cavity, and is sprayed to workpieces entering the liquid cavity from the feeding opening through a spraying head; the sprayed workpieces are put into the heating channel and heated under protection of nitrogen; the heated workpieces are taken from the heating cylinder to be precooled in air to be at the certain temperature, then put into quenching cooling media and cooled. Under the conditions that the hardness of quenched workpieces and the depth of a hardening layer is not decreased, the heat stress of the workpieces can be greatly reduced, and deformation and cracking can be avoided. The heat stability of the metal can be improved through the protecting liquid, dirt can not be generated in the heating process, and discoloring can not be generated during heating.

technical field [0001] The invention belongs to the technical field of heat treatment of metal materials, and in particular relates to a novel metal heat treatment method. Background technique [0002] Metal heat treatment is a process to improve the performance of metal materials and their products (such as machine parts, tools, etc.). It refers to several processes such as heating a metal or alloy to a certain temperature and keeping it for a certain time in a solid state, then raising the temperature to a certain temperature and keeping it for a certain time, etc., the ultimate purpose is to make it deform accordingly and become various organizational structures. , so as to obtain the required performance of a thermal processing process. Different heating speeds, different holding times and different cooling methods constitute different heat treatment processes.
